11 Castle Road, Shipley, BD18 3BU is a freehold semi-detached property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,389 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£300,728 , which equates to approximately £217 per square foot. It was last sold on 2 Aug 2002 for £85,000. Since then, the value has increased by £215,728, representing a 253.8% increase, or approximately 10.9% per year.

11 Castle Road, Shipley, Bradford, West Yorkshire, BD18 3BU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of G, based on the latest assessment carried out on 12 Oct 2016.

This property is heated by gas room heaters. It is connected to mains gas. Gas instantaneous heaters at the point of use are used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 Mar 2011, when the property was rated E. The current rating of G re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 97.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from good to very poor, while the heating system type remained the same (room heaters, mains gas).
  • The hot water system was changed from gas multipoint to gas instantaneous at point of use,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from sandstone, as built, no insulation (assumed) to sandstone or limestone, as built,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 83%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 20%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from very good to poor.
